About the role
DUTIES:
-
Prepare and cook food items according to recipes with quality standard
-
assist with food preparation tasks
-
set up stations with all necessary supplies
-
ensure food is stored properly and at the correct temperatures
-
follow proper food handling and saftey procedures
-
clean and maintain work areas, equipment and dish
-
collaborate with the kitchen team to ensure timely and efficient service
-
clean kitchen and prepare foods in down times
REQUIRMENTS:
-
must be able to make home-made soups with out guidence
-
food safe a must
-
previous experience as a line cook/prep cook
-
be able to work independently in a fast paced enviroment
-
multi tasking without supervision
-
following in house recipes
-
strong communication skills and ability to work well within a team
-
ensure meals are prepared in a timely manner and presented well
-
opening and closing duties
-
maintain proper sanitizaton at all times: before, during and after meal preparing
-
must be willing to work all shifts:
..weekend shifts day/evening
